Special Project to Update the CABF Governance Structure
There has been a rapid expansion of the CABF in recent years, both with respect to the number and geographic distribution of individual members and member churches and the increase in the number of activities, such as the Cross Canada Conferences and contacts with other like-minded organizations within Canada and internationally. The time has come to review the Association's governance structure, including the amended By-Law #2 and the Policy and Procedures Manual, to identify places where these documents can be updated and meet evolving needs.
At its November 13, 2024 meeting, Council unanimously approved the following motion: "That the Constitution and Governance Committee be given a mandate to do a thorough review of the needs of the CABF organization with regard to structure and governance and any necessary changes to the By-Laws, to position us to move forward as a national organization."
This project has made significant progress, including the adoption of a Special Resolution at a Meeting of Members on June 7, 2025 to replace the former By-Law #2 with an updated By-Law #3.
